Security tightened in Maoist-affected areas
Visakhapatnam, Oct 23 (UNI) Police today sounded a high alert in three north coastal districts and stepped up vigil in the Andhra-Orissa border in the wake of the murder of DIG Jasiwindhra Singh at Rayagada district in Padhamapuram village in Orissa, allegedly by the Maoists.
Police said here in a review meeting that the officials would be ensured safety against Maoists and additional greyhounds personnel be deployed Combing operation had been intensified in the Puttakota forest area in the district.
Vehicles were being checked and constant efforts were on to monitor the Maoists' movements in the district.
In Vizianagaram and Srikakulam districts, vigil had been intensified in the Maoists' areas and the security had been tightened, police added.
Police denied the local television reports that the Maoist leader Sudhakar was in policy custody.
